Hi there, I’m David (he/him)

I am a registered Canadian Certified Counsellor (CCC) with the Canadian Counselling and Psychotherapy Association (CCPA). I am also a 200 Hour Yoga Teacher.
I am humbled to work with adults experiencing trauma, LGBTQ+ related challenges, OCD, depression, anxiety, relationship challenges, and sexual health challenges, including compulsive sexual behaviours, sexual trauma, and erectile/ejaculation difficulties. Regardless of what led you here, many of my clients seek counselling as a result of being fed up with the way things are.
Together we will work to uncover why you feel the way you do, develop tangible strategies to work with rather than against your emotions, and spend time expressing them in ways that will work for you long term.
I hold a Master of Counselling degree from the University of Calgary. I am currently in the final year of my Doctor of Psychology in Clinical Psychology from Adler University.
I identify within the LGBTQ+ community and welcome diverse clients of all ages, cultures, genders, sexual orientations and abilities.

Hello, I'm Amandine (she/her)
Intern Counsellor

***Starting September 2026, but waitlist is open***
Wherever you find yourself today, you are welcome here.
Each of us has a story shaped by what we’ve experienced in life. Our experiences influence how we understand ourselves, our relationships, and the world around us. As an intern counsellor, my goal is to offer a space where your story can be heard without judgment, creating room for reflection, deepening self-understanding, and recognizing your strengths as we move toward meaningful growth together.
In our work together, I see you as the expert on your life. My approach is grounded in Person-Centered Therapy, and I also draw from Cognitive Behavioral Therapy and Narrative Therapy, tailoring my approach to fit your needs and goals.
I hold a Bachelor of Science in Nursing and am currently completing the practicum portion of my Master of Arts in Counselling Psychology at Yorkville University under supervision. Throughout my nursing career, I have had the privilege of supporting clients across the lifespan, from welcoming newborns into the world to caring for individuals at the end of their life. I have worked with clients through pregnancy and postpartum challenges, navigating parenthood, perinatal loss, grief, unexpected health diagnoses, and major life transitions. Whether you are experiencing burnout, navigating a life transition, working through life’s challenges, or looking for a space to better understand yourself, I would be honoured to work with you.
I offer counselling in both English and French.
